> On Sun, 2022-07-03 at 21:43 -0700, David Newman wrote:
>> Mythbuntu 32 on Ubuntu 22 runs fine, but an old Motorola 3200 set-top
>> box (STB) died and Spectrum replaced it with an Arris DCX3200-M, and now
>> the system doesn't see it via Firewire:
>>
>> $ 6200ch -v -v 2
>> couldn't set port: Invalid argument
>>
>> plugreport's output is empty
>>
>> The setup is a Firewire card in the Myth box, with a cable to the STB's
>> Firewire port. There's also a Hauppauge PVR500 box connected.
>>
>> Downloading the 6200ch source and recompiling didn't help, even though
>> the source suggests this STB is supported:
>>
>> #define DCX3200M_VENDOR_ID1 0x000024a1
>> #define DCX3200M_MODEL_ID1  0x0000fa01
>> #define DCX3200M_VENDOR_ID2 0x00cc7d37
>> #define DCX3200M_MODEL_ID2  0x0000fa05
>>
>> This older thread suggests the cable provider (Spectrum in this case)
>> can disable any port, including Firewire.
>>
>> Thanks in advance for clues on enabling the port and/or getting the
>> system to see the new STB.
